facebook: Facebook Events | Preventing Event Communication Spam - 06/24/10 12:15 PM
Did you know that when you respond to an event that you 'are not attending' that you are actually giving that event coordinator PERMISSION to continue to contact you regarding that event?
Yup that’s right! Whether you respond that you are ‘attending’ or ‘not attending’ a Facebook event, you are actually giving event coordinators permission to contact you in the future regarding that event!
So what if you do not want to attend the event and you also do not want to receive any further information about the event? Well, event coordinators are hoping that you don’t find out.

facebook: How to Avoid Being Scammed on Facebook | Verifying Applications - 03/30/10 09:29 AM
Back in February I sent an email alert out to all the members of my Facebook fan pages about a scam that was proliferating across Facebook. The scam was a sneaky one. It was a message that came through in your notifications (not in your email) that stated, "Attention, your Facebook account could be deactivated. Click here to save it."
Well, when you clicked on that notification you were actually taken to a third party application called ‘Account Verification’ that carried the Facebook logo and asked for access to your account & all associated information that it required ‘to work’. It … (3 comments)
